Early Life and Career Before YouTube

Daniel Coleman grew up in Charlotte, North Carolina, where he developed a love for music, performance, and creative storytelling from a young age. He studied marketing at the University of North Carolina at Charlotte, which gave him strong skills in branding and communication. These skills later helped him build a successful media brand that parents and children trust.

Before becoming Danny Go, Daniel worked at Lowe’s Companies for nearly 13 years. He worked his way up to become a Senior Creative Producer, where he learned video production, content strategy, and how to connect with a wide audience. This long experience in a corporate setting gave him a solid foundation before he took the bold step of starting his own children’s entertainment brand.

How Danny Go Started His YouTube Journey

In July 2019, Daniel Coleman and two childhood friends launched the YouTube channel Danny Go! The channel was built around a simple goal: to help children aged 3 to 7 stay active, have fun, and learn at the same time. His first video, a creative take on “The Floor is Lava,” became a massive hit and collected over 150 million views, proving there was a huge audience for this kind of content.

From the very beginning, the channel grew steadily because the content was different. Danny did not just sing songs; he created a full world with lovable characters like Mindy Mango, Pap Pap, and Bearhead. The mix of music, movement, and storytelling kept children watching again and again. By 2024, the channel crossed 2 billion views, and by mid-2025, it reached 3 billion views, a remarkable achievement in children’s online entertainment.

Danny Go Net Worth in 2025: What the Numbers Say

Danny Go net worth in 2025 is estimated to be between $5 million and $10 million, based on reports from sources like Tuko, Briefly, and Social Blade analytics. It is important to note that Daniel Coleman has never publicly shared his exact financial details, so estimates vary across different websites. Some sources place the figure lower at around $3 million, while others suggest it could be higher.

What makes these numbers credible is the clear combination of income streams that support his growing wealth. His YouTube channel alone generates an estimated $49,000 to $787,000 per month, according to Social Blade data. When you add music royalties, merchandise sales, live tours, and brand deals, the overall picture becomes much more impressive. His financial growth is steady and built on solid, diversified sources.

How Does Danny Go Make His Money?

1. YouTube Ad Revenue

YouTube advertising is the biggest source of Danny Go’s income. His main channel, along with two smaller channels (Danny Go! Sleep Music and Danny Go! Extra), collects billions of views. According to Social Blade estimates, his channels bring in between $489,000 and $7.8 million annually from ad revenue alone. Even at the lower end, this is a strong and consistent income.

2. Music Streaming Royalties

Danny Go’s songs are available on Spotify, Apple Music, Amazon Music, and YouTube Music. His tracks are catchy, educational, and easy for young children to remember, which leads to millions of streams every month. These streams generate royalty payments that add up to a healthy passive income stream without requiring extra work each month.

3. Merchandise Sales

Danny Go has an official merchandise line that includes T-shirts, backpacks, hoodies, hats, dolls, and cups. Parents who love the show often buy these items for their children as gifts. Merchandise revenue is estimated to bring in hundreds of thousands of dollars each year, making it one of the most reliable parts of his business outside of YouTube.

4. Live Tours and Events

Danny Go has taken his show on the road, performing live concerts and events across the United States. Tickets sell out quickly because children who watch his videos online are excited to see him perform in person. Live events are one of the highest-earning opportunities for content creators, as they combine ticket sales, merchandise at the venue, and increased brand visibility.

5. Brand Partnerships and Sponsorships

Because Danny Go’s audience includes millions of families, his channel is attractive to brands that make products for children. Educational toy companies, child-friendly food brands, and family-focused businesses pay to be associated with his content. These sponsorship deals add a significant layer of income on top of his existing revenue streams.

Danny Go’s Family Life and Personal Values

Daniel Coleman is married to Mindy Coleman, who appears in his show as the character Mindy Mango, a farmer who loves healthy food and dancing. The couple started dating in 2008 and got married in 2009. Together, they have two sons, Isaac and Levi, and the whole family lives in Davidson, North Carolina.

One of the most meaningful parts of Danny’s story is his son Isaac, who was born with Fanconi Anemia, a rare and serious genetic disorder that required a bone marrow transplant. This personal experience shaped Danny’s heart for helping others. He uses his platform to raise awareness for bone marrow donation and organ donation, and he has donated hundreds of thousands of dollars to related causes. His work is not just about entertainment; it carries a message of love, hope, and giving back.

How Danny Go Compares to Other Kids YouTubers

Danny Go stands alongside some of the biggest names in children’s entertainment. Blippi, one of the most well-known kids creators, has an estimated net worth of around $40 million, having started several years earlier. Ms. Rachel, another popular kids educator on YouTube, is estimated at around $10 million. Danny Go’s growth rate, however, has been faster than many of his competitors, reaching 3 billion views in just six years.

What sets Danny apart is the educational depth and physical activity focus of his content. While many kids’ channels focus on storytelling or cartoons, Danny Go encourages children to move, dance, and engage their bodies while they learn. This unique approach has built a loyal audience of parents who see real value in what Danny creates, not just passive screen time.
